top of page

NEON’s ‘Immaculate’ Releases Creepy New Trailer!


Cecilia, a woman of devout faith, is offered a fulfilling new role at an illustrious Italian convent. Her warm welcome to the picture-perfect Italian countryside is soon interrupted as it becomes clearer to Cecilia that her new home harbors some dark and horrifying secrets.



Immaculate stars Sydney Sweeney, Álvaro Morte, Benedetta Porcaroli and is Director by Michael Mohan.


Immaculate hits theaters March 22nd!

bottom of page